With the recent CCA CM20 or whatever it's called being released, I decided to pull out my CCA NRA and give them a relisten on the DX170. 1 EST+1 DD for $25.00. Excellent treble and the mids are great. The bass is there. It has presence and never gets wooly or bleeds. I suspect it's the average imaging and lack of depth that might had done them in. The soundstage is wide left to right but lacked height and a 3D presentation, but if you're not a stickler for imaging and depth, these are some fun and well detailed cheapos. Balanced. Really good resolution and detail retrieval for a sub $30.00 offering. Daily beaters? Yeah. You could definitely go wronger. <--- is that a word? LOL
